How to Archive Breve Music Studio Marketing Campaign Data

Archiving marketing campaign data is essential for maintaining organized records and analyzing past efforts. For Breve Music Studio, a well-structured archive helps track the effectiveness of marketing strategies over time. This guide will walk you through the steps to archive your campaign data efficiently.

Step 1: Collect All Campaign Data

Begin by gathering all relevant data from your marketing campaigns. This includes email lists, social media posts, advertisements, and analytics reports. Ensure that each dataset is complete and up-to-date to avoid missing critical information.

Step 2: Organize Data into Categories

Next, categorize your data based on campaign type, date, target audience, and platform. Creating folders or digital labels helps in quick retrieval and analysis later. For example, separate email campaigns from social media ads for clarity.

Sample categories include:

  • Campaign Type (Email, Social Media, Ads)
  • Date Range
  • Target Audience
  • Platform (Facebook, Instagram, Google Ads)

Step 3: Save Data in Secure Formats

Save your organized data in secure formats such as CSV, Excel, or PDF files. Use cloud storage solutions like Google Drive or Dropbox to ensure accessibility and safety. Regular backups are recommended to prevent data loss.

Step 4: Create an Archive System

Develop a systematic way to archive data consistently. Use naming conventions that include the campaign name and date, such as BreveMusic_Jan2024_Campaign. Maintain a master index or spreadsheet listing all archived campaigns for easy reference.

Step 5: Regularly Update Archives

Establish a schedule to update your archives regularly, especially after new campaigns. This ensures your records remain current and comprehensive, aiding future marketing efforts and reporting.
